<p>&#8220;Pema Dorjee has a direct and „hands on“ approach to his projects and is personally supervising progress with his project coordinators. He believes in transparency and finds it very important that every donation is accounted for and does not get lost, thus guaranteeing a direct link between <a title="donate" href="http://pema-dorjee.org/donate/">doner</a> and <a title="projects" href="http://pema-dorjee.org/projects/">projects</a>.&#8221; <strong>Siri Weirum</strong>, project coordinator, Norway</p>

<p><a href="http://pema-dorjee.org/wp-content/uploads/2011/03/M_P_ws.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-1076" title="Marlies Kornfeld " src="http://pema-dorjee.org/wp-content/uploads/2011/03/M_P_ws-211x125.jpg" alt="" width="211" height="125" /></a>&#8220;I met Geshe Pema Dorjee very briefly in 1990 at the Tibetan Childrens Village in Dharamsala, where he acted as energetic principal. But my first personal meeting was in July 1999, at Tsering Damoches place in Landquart Switzerland concerning the project to preserve Bodong Tradition in Kathmandu.</p>
<p>When I entered the room and I saw the beaming, radiant and friendly face of Pema, I was instantly touched and knew that we had something in common and that somehow we would work together. Having discussed the future of Porong Gompa, I felt that we already had become close friends. There was a verbal but also a mutual understanding of our aims in life although we came from completely different backgrounds.</p>
<p>We have met a lot during the many past years and each time I am deeply touched by his tremendous wisdom and his boundless compassion, which is  a compassion in action and by his humour. Geshe Pema Dorjee is devoting each and every moment of his life for the benefit of others. This is the  most important inspiration I got in life. May he be protected by all of us.&#8221; <strong>Marlies Kornfeld</strong>, president of <a href="http://www.bright-horizon.ch">Bright Horizon Children´s Home</a></p>
